How Cruise Died: The Wrong Dance With Government

Why Physical AI Is the Next Frontier | Applied Intuition · Jul 21, 2026 Business

Cruise was matching Waymo technically and was making excellent progress when a single serious accident triggered its shutdown. The failure was not just the injury — it was how Cruise managed the regulatory and government response. In physical AI, the politics and optics of safety incidents are as important as the engineering.

Physical AI Will Build Bigger Companies Than Digital AI

Why Physical AI Is the Next Frontier | Applied Intuition · Jul 21, 2026 Business

The companies transforming the physical world will likely be larger than those dominating digital AI. Every sector of the global economy — manufacturing, mining, agriculture, logistics — is physical, and unlocking those with intelligence is a far larger total addressable market than optimizing ads or generating videos.

Dana: Making Autonomous Systems as Easy as iPhone Apps

Why Physical AI Is the Next Frontier | Applied Intuition · Jul 21, 2026 Technology

Dana is Applied Intuition's agentic platform for physical AI — a complete development environment that collapses workflows from weeks to minutes. The goal is to let a high schooler build a delivery robot the same way they'd build an iPhone app: define requirements, generate scenarios, train, deploy, close the loop.

Trucking Is a Terrible Job — The Data Proves It

Why Physical AI Is the Next Frontier | Applied Intuition · Jul 21, 2026 Health & Fitness

Long-haul truck drivers die 10 years earlier than their peers on average. Left-arm melanoma from sun exposure, chronic back pain from vibration, obesity, hypertension, and extended separation from family are endemic. The self-driving trucks narrative isn't about stealing good jobs — it's about replacing ones nobody wants.

World Models: Neural Simulation and the Sim-to-Real Gap

Why Physical AI Is the Next Frontier | Applied Intuition · Jul 21, 2026 Technology

World models span a spectrum from deterministic physics-based simulation to fully neural video generation. The holy grail is a reactive neural environment that responds accurately to an AI agent's actions — essentially a perfect model of physical reality. That remains impossibly hard, but progress toward it makes training physical AI dramatically cheaper.

Moon (2009) As the Most Accurate AI Vision

Why Physical AI Is the Next Frontier | Applied Intuition · Jul 21, 2026 TV & Film

The 2009 Sam Rockwell film Moon depicts a fully autonomous energy harvesting base on the moon run by a single human operator, grounded by an AI companion. That setup — autonomous systems that just need occasional human grounding — is exactly the state of the art today. And the massive autonomous energy farm it depicts is the optimistic future.

Applied Intuition's Global Strategy: Horizontal Provider in a Fracturing World

Why Physical AI Is the Next Frontier | Applied Intuition · Jul 21, 2026 Business

Applied Intuition operates across nearly every country except China, working with both the operators who run industries and the manufacturers who build machines. As sovereign AI becomes real, companies that have already built trust in local markets and governments will have a decisive advantage.
